As your profile says you have a 2.0L V6 then the Freelander engine is the wrong one for your car, your ecu is set up for a 2 litre engine, running a 2,5L with different camshaft timing, larger injectors it not surprising the MIL is on, fuel consumption high and i bet the power is down aswell!!
